Transaction 975770e8e4c870c617155f1e608f336f2343b25c466e35abf7948f5d04e0bc75

2 Input
2 Outputs
  • 975770e8e4c870c617155f1e608f336f2343b25c466e35abf7948f5d04e0bc75:0
  • value  27061
    address  14NtXXuCq2AxpC3FQGvFTE2CpAATWMsiyH
  • 975770e8e4c870c617155f1e608f336f2343b25c466e35abf7948f5d04e0bc75:1
  • value  1428400
    address  3DhDU1N2mh7ynQsUGbRc9LqTmX5NejXrsV